FiveTech Support Forums

FiveWin / Harbour / xBase community
Board index FiveWin para Harbour/xHarbour Error en wBrowse
Posts: 711
Joined: Thu Oct 06, 2005 09:57 PM
Error en wBrowse
Posted: Thu Feb 12, 2009 05:22 AM

Tengo un di谩logo con un listbox (xBrowse) que funciona sin problemas. Pero si tengo minimizada una p谩gina web (por ejemplo la p谩gina de este foro) y abro/cierro varias veces la p谩gina web, me ocurre lo siguiente:

1陋) Nada en la primera vez (abro/cierro)
2陋) En la segunda, me borra los datos del registro activo.
3陋) Se va el listbox al ultimo registro que es el 煤nico que aparece en pantalla.

Si con la barra scroll subo el listbox hacia arriba, me aparece un ultimo registro en blanco.

Lo mismo ocurre, si al pulsar un bot贸n en el di谩logo aparece una VENTANA mas ancha que el di谩logo original.

驴Cual puede ser el problema?

Muchas gracias

Un saludo



Manuel
Posts: 44162
Joined: Thu Oct 06, 2005 05:47 PM
Re: Error en wBrowse
Posted: Thu Feb 12, 2009 12:43 PM

Manuel,

Es un wBrowse (como indicas en el titulo del post) 贸 un xbrowse ?

regards, saludos

Antonio Linares
www.fivetechsoft.com
Posts: 711
Joined: Thu Oct 06, 2005 09:57 PM
Re: Error en wBrowse
Posted: Thu Feb 12, 2009 04:45 PM
Antonio Linares wrote:Manuel,

Es un wBrowse (como indicas en el titulo del post) 贸 un xbrowse ?


Antonio,

Es el cl谩sico Listbox wbrowse.


DEFINE DIALOG oDlg RESOURCE "dInqui" TITLE " " + cTit1

REDEFINE LISTBOX oLbx FIELDS ;
IF((cOpcion)->ACTIVO, ;
aHBitmaps[ Max( 1, 1 )], ;
aHBitmaps[ Max( 1, 2 )]), ;
(cOpcion)->NOMBRE, ;
(cOpcion)->TFNO ;
HEADERS " ", ;
cM[9], ;
cM[10] ;
FIELDSIZES 13*nRancho, 280*nRancho, 300*nRancho ;
ID 110 OF oDlg ;
ALIAS IF (cOpcion=="empresas", "empresas", "empleado") ;
ON DBLCLICK A_agencia ("Modificar", oLbx, cTitu, cOpcion)

oLbx:aJustify ={.f.,.f.,.f.}
oLbx:={|| IIF((oLbx:cAlias)->(OrdKeyNo())%2==0, CELE, GRIS)}
oLbx:nClrForeHead := AZUL
Un saludo



Manuel
Posts: 44162
Joined: Thu Oct 06, 2005 05:47 PM
Re: Error en wBrowse
Posted: Thu Feb 12, 2009 06:49 PM

Manuel,

Puedes construir FWH\samples\fwbrow.prg y con el browse con bitmaps que tiene, intentar reproducir el problema ?

Aqui lo hemos intentado, pero funciona bien :-)

regards, saludos

Antonio Linares
www.fivetechsoft.com
Posts: 711
Joined: Thu Oct 06, 2005 09:57 PM
Re: Error en wBrowse
Posted: Fri Feb 13, 2009 09:24 AM

Antonio,

La causa del problema no estaba en el Listbox o los bitmaps, sino en un SET RELATION.

La tabla tiene un indice CDX con dos ordenes y un SET RELATION por uno de ellos. Para solucionar el problema,
al entrar en el m贸dulo del ListBox, he tenido que anular el SET RELATION (set rela to) y volverlo a
activar al salir del m贸dulo.

Muchas gracias de nuevo.

Un saludo



Manuel
Posts: 44162
Joined: Thu Oct 06, 2005 05:47 PM
Re: Error en wBrowse
Posted: Fri Feb 13, 2009 11:42 AM

Manuel,

Me alegro de que lo hayas solucionado :-)

regards, saludos

Antonio Linares
www.fivetechsoft.com

Continue the discussion